Wanted to showcase our BMS Big Front Disc Brakes Kits today.

This is our Vanagon Big Brake Kit:


Image may have been reduced in size. Click image to view fullscreen.

https://burleymotorsports.net/product/vanagon-front-disc-brake-kit/


This is our Syncro Big Brake Kit:

Image may have been reduced in size. Click image to view fullscreen.

https://burleymotorsports.net/product/syncro-front-disc-brake-kit/

Each kit features 288mm vented rotors for maximum cooling efficiency. Large enough for superior stopping power, yet still able to fit under the most popular wheels that are sold today for our Vanagons.

In addition, our kit uses 2001 and newer Audi parts from models that were sold in the USA. This is important if and when you ever need a replacement part.

Stupid question, but I honestly don’t know... What advantage do Tubular Upper Control Arms offer to 2WD Westys?

ThankYouJerry wrote:
Stupid question, but I honestly don’t know... What advantage do Tubular Upper Control Arms offer to 2WD Westys?


These are now billet aluminum $$$. The now "old" as of today 2wd UCAs were tubular.

My understanding is that lift springs can change the geometry to the point that it's not possible to get the alignment within factory specs. Ball joint spacers help with this. I'm going to assume the geometry of the Burley arms corrects for this, like the spacers would.
http://www.gowesty.com/tech-article-details.php?id=109

In addition to that, Burley UCAs will be stronger than factory and they eliminate the rubber bushings, replacing them with heim joints with zerk fittings so they're regreasable and rebuildable. Looks like they're built to last a few lifetimes, with no bushings to replace. Should stay tighter, longer.

correct me if I'm wrong.
